  2. also, looking at it he has had it for a number of months going by the outside temp displayed on dash. Look through all MOT milage and verify it is all genuine. Brakes, check these, run your finger across the disk to see if it lipped at the top of the disks. New disks and pads will set you back a couple of hundred quid so getting something with half decent brakes will last a couple of years. These are heavy motors. To be honest, big cars do tend to sit about at dealerships, people scared of their running costs. So don't let it put you off. If it doesnt look right in any way then walk away. A well maintained GS will look after you as long as you look after it as well. Be aware that these are very nice cars, they will give you a nice ride and 1st class ride and all that, but expect to spend a little on fuel, they are not massively excessive but the hybrid is a better option.   11. be careful... a lot of dodgy stuff going around.. a lot of scamming going on. The usual trick is that you enquire but the email on the email back the owner has moved to the furthest distance from you, but they claim they will deliver, but you cannot see the car. Had this 3 times recently.
